飞码网-免费源码博客分享网站

点击这里给我发消息

基于单片机信号发生器的

基于单片机信号发生器的
飞码网-免费源码博客分享网站 爱上飞码网—https://www.codefrees.com— 飞码网-matlab-python-C++ 爱上飞码网—https://www.codefrees.com— 飞码网-免费源码博客分享网站

设计内容

本文设计的信号发生器是用AT89C51 单片机为控制核心,通过键盘输入来选择信号类型和频率,采用DA 转换芯片输出相应的波形,同时以LCD 显示器进行实时显示信号相关信息。我们采用C 语言进行编程,可实现方波,三角波,锯齿波和正弦波四种波形的产生,且波形的频率可通过键盘扫描调节。为使设计流程变得简洁,高效,先用Keil软件编辑完成后,然后在Proteus软件平台进行模拟仿真实现。经测试该设计方案合理,结构简单紧凑,性能优良,可用于多种需要低频信号的场所,而且如果想产生新的波形时, 只需对程序进行修改即可。具有一定的实用性。

仿真图


资料包含



 
飞码网-免费源码博客分享网站 爱上飞码网—https://www.codefrees.com— 飞码网-matlab-python-C++ 爱上飞码网—https://www.codefrees.com— 飞码网-免费源码博客分享网站
赞 ()
内容页底部广告位3
留言与评论(共有 0 条评论)
   
验证码: